Statutes | Jamestown S'Klallam Tribal Code Title 21 Chapter 21.3 ยง 21.3.2A.48.100 | 2020

For the purposes of sections 3.2A.48.010 and 3.2A.48.080 inclusive:

 

(1) "Physical damage", in addition to its ordinary meaning, shall include the total or partial alteration, damage, obliteration, or erasure of records, information, data, computer programs, or their computer representations, which are recorded for use in computers or the impairment, interruption, or interference with the use of such records, information, data, or computer programs, or the impairment, interruption, or interference with the use of any computer or services provided by computers. "Physical damage" also includes any diminution in the value of any property as the consequence of an act

 

(2) If more than one item of property is physically damaged as a result of a common scheme or plan by a person and the physical damage to the property would, when considered separately, constitute mischief in the second degree because of value, then the value of the damages may be aggregated in one count. If the sum of the value of all the physical damages exceeds five hundred dollars, the defendant may be charged with and convicted of malicious mischief in the first degree.
